Default Table of Authorities (TOA)

After creating the TOA entries, I cant replace the entry category. The
replace feature doesn't work. I follow the steps below:

1) In the Mark Citation dialogue box, I choose a citation from the Short
citation list box.
2) I choose the Category button.
the Edit Category dialogue box appears.
3) I choose a different category from the Category list box.
4) I choose the Replace button and then the OK button.
But nothing happens when I try to update the TOA.

I also want to know what is the function of the Use passim check box,
appears in the Table of Authorities dialogue box when creating the table.

Can any one help please..
